Output 8cc06dd56d60822eb3948c3686532aeceed1c3b20a2ca7d04fd8963517598a16:18

value
551130
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c553d24a5e3987bd53ee6afb90161a132c5ba87 OP_EQUAL
address
32pE9Lv5h1kv9G2LFqbDSJpX711C3yaQz3
transaction
8cc06dd56d60822eb3948c3686532aeceed1c3b20a2ca7d04fd8963517598a16
spent
true